The public server is not the most competitive environment this game has to offer. If you want to play with good players try to join gathers that are being played daily at Discord, that's the Discord where most mixes/games get organized.
There's no real benefit to joining or not joining a clan, it's just a cosmetic thing currently. If you are looking for people to play with, joining their clan is just a bonus. However, there's much more than that. Keep an eye on the official SCTFL's competitive section. Try to participate in tournaments like Capture the Player. You can find there clans and streams of matches to see how to progress as a player.
Put harshly, a competitve clan for a player that only plays public matches isn't that good. If you really want to get into the competitive side as a brand new player, and your not a top player from another game, it sucks but you're probably going to have to grind out those "damned gathers" and show that you can be a stand out player. A lot of teams strictly come from people playing with each other a lot in gathers. With the steam release we'll get bigger and the whole process of getting into the clan will become easier, but for now, gathers are the only way to go.
Of course, there are plenty of 'casual' clans where being competitive isn't the focus. Find out that suits you and go for it. Only join a clan if you like the people in it. Play with them for a couple of hours or so and get to know them and see if they fit your personality and such. However, i still do believe that getting better at this game is much more fun than casual play, and i think that in the long run you'll be more satisfied in playing in a competitive environment.
